Evolution of CF-TGE in TCA’s Fleet

Lockheed’s L-1049E, commonly referenced as one of the “Super Constellation” variants, gained prominence in the piston-engine era by offering long-range passenger transport. Trans-Canada Air Lines (TCA) operated multiple examples of the Super Constellation family, with CF-TGE among them. Originally delivered as an L-1049C in 1954, CF-TGE later underwent upgrades into L-1049E form and eventually L-1049G standards as the airline optimized its fleet. TCA, a major Canadian carrier, initiated fleet replacements in 1961 by introducing Douglas DC-8 jets. It rebranded as Air Canada in 1968, marking a new chapter in its operations.

In more recent history, CF-TGE was acquired by the Museum of Flight in Seattle and has been restored to its classic TCA livery, complete with the white top. This airframe, known for bridging early transcontinental travel under TCA, represents a cherished piece of Canadian aviation heritage. Eventually, CF-TGE should be placed on exhibition at the museum if coverage for the airpark area is achieved.

Steps for Installing the CF-TGE Texture Set

  1. Locate the primary “Lockheed_L1049” folder in your aircraft directory. For Microsoft Flight Simulator 2004, browse to the Aircraft folder and open “Lockheed_L1049.”
  2. Copy the folder labeled texture.tge included here and paste it into “Lockheed_L1049.”
  3. Edit the aircraft.cfg file in that same “Lockheed_L1049” folder and insert the following block of text, ensuring you use the next available [fltsim.X] number:

[fltsim.X]
title=Lockheed L-1049E Trans-Canada Air Lines
sim=L1049G
model=1049vc_s
panel=
sound=
texture=tca
kb_checklists=L1049_check_EA
kb_reference=L1049G_ref
atc_heavy=0
atc_id=CF-TGE
atc_id_enable=1
atc_flight_number=405
atc_airline=TRANS_CANADA
atc_parking_codes=TCA
atc_parking_types=GATE
prop_anim_ratio=0.99
ui_manufacturer=Lockheed
ui_type=L-1049E Super Constellation
ui_variation="Trans-Canada Air Lines"
atc_id_color=0x00000000
atc_id_font=Verdana,-11,1,600,0
description="c/n 4544. CF-TGE was delivered to Trans-Canada Air Lines in 1954 as a L-1049C. It was converted later to an L-1049E and then an L-1049G. Retired in 1961. Went through many owners between 1961-2005. It was sold to the Museum of Flight in Seattle, Washington in 2005. It was restored between 2007 to 2009 back in her TCA colors. She is now sitting in Seattle, Washington ready to be put on display."

Replace the “X” in [fltsim.X] with the subsequent figure in your configuration. For instance, if the highest current entry reads [fltsim.3], use 4. If it ends at [fltsim.7], then continue with 8 instead.

Optional Front Nosewheel Hubcaps

You can activate the nosewheel hubcaps by switching texture files inside the texture.tge folder. First, delete or rename the existing wings_t file. Then, rename wings_t(alternate) to wings_t. This substitution will display the front nosewheel hubcaps correctly in the simulator.
